腾讯云服务器连接Xshell,轻松实现高效远程管理
腾讯云服务器通过Xshell实现高效远程管理,提供安全稳定的连接方式,用户可通过Xshell便捷登录云服务器,进行文件传输、命令执行等操作,提升工作效率,Xshell功能丰富,界面友好,支持多种协议,是远程管理的理想工具。
在数字化转型的今天,云计算已经成为企业 IT 基础设施的重要组成部分,腾讯云作为国内领先的云服务提供商,为广大开发者和企业提供了稳定、安全、高效的云服务器(CVM)服务,而 Xshell 作为一款功能强大的终端模拟工具,凭借其友好的界面和丰富的功能,成为许多开发者和运维人员的首选工具,本文将详细介绍如何通过 Xshell 连接腾讯云服务器,帮助用户快速上手,实现高效的远程管理。
腾讯云服务器简介
腾讯云服务器(Cloud Virtual Machine,简称 CVM)是腾讯云提供的弹性计算服务,用户可以根据需求随时调整服务器的配置,满足不同场景下的计算需求,无论是小型网站、应用开发,还是大数据处理、人工智能训练,腾讯云服务器都能提供强有力的支持。
腾讯云服务器的优势在于其高可用性、高安全性和高扩展性,用户可以通过腾讯云控制台轻松管理服务器,包括创建、删除、重启、配置安全组等操作,腾讯云还提供了丰富的镜像资源,用户可以根据需求选择预装不同操作系统的服务器实例。
Xshell:远程管理的得力助手
Xshell 是一款由韩国 NetSarang 公司开发的终端模拟软件,支持 SSH、SFTP、Telnet 等多种协议,广泛应用于 Linux 服务器的远程管理,相比传统的命令行工具,Xshell 提供了更加直观的用户界面和丰富的功能,如多标签页、会话管理、脚本执行等,极大提升了用户的操作体验。
Xshell 的优势在于其稳定性和安全性,它支持 SSH 代理、密钥认证等多种安全连接方式,能够有效保护用户的服务器安全,Xshell 还提供了丰富的插件支持,用户可以根据需求扩展功能,满足个性化需求。
连接腾讯云服务器的准备工作
在使用 Xshell 连接腾讯云服务器之前,用户需要完成以下准备工作:
-
注册腾讯云账号并创建服务器实例
如果您还没有腾讯云账号,首先需要在腾讯云官网注册一个账号,注册完成后,登录控制台,进入云服务器 CVM 页面,按照向导创建一个服务器实例,在创建过程中,您可以选择操作系统、配置规格、网络设置等参数。 -
获取服务器的公网 IP 地址
创建完成后,腾讯云会为您的服务器分配一个公网 IP 地址,这个 IP 地址是您连接服务器的唯一标识,需要妥善保存。 -
配置安全组规则
为了确保服务器的安全性,腾讯云默认会对服务器的入站和出站流量进行限制,用户需要在安全组中添加相应的规则,允许 SSH 连接(默认端口为 22),具体操作如下:- 登录腾讯云控制台,进入云服务器 CVM 页面。
- 选择目标实例,点击“更多” > “安全组”。
- 在安全组规则中,添加一条入站规则,协议类型选择“SSH”,源地址填写“0.0.0.0/0”(表示允许所有来源的连接)。
-
下载并安装 Xshell
如果您还没有安装 Xshell,可以访问 NetSarang 官方网站下载最新版本的 Xshell,安装完成后,启动程序并创建一个新的会话。
使用 Xshell 连接腾讯云服务器
完成准备工作后,接下来就可以使用 Xshell 连接腾讯云服务器了,以下是具体步骤:
-
创建新的会话
在 Xshell 主界面,点击“新建”按钮,选择“SSH”协议,然后点击“确定”。
在弹出的对话框中,输入会话名称(如“腾讯云服务器”),然后点击“确定”。 -
配置连接参数
在会话设置界面,找到“连接”选项卡,输入以下信息:- 主机名(IP 地址):填写腾讯云服务器的公网 IP 地址。
- 端口:默认情况下,SSH 服务使用 22 端口,如果您的安全组规则中修改了 SSH 端口,需要在此处填写相应的端口号。
- 用户名:根据您选择的操作系统,输入相应的用户名,CentOS 系统的默认用户名是“root”,Ubuntu 系统的默认用户名是“ubuntu”。
- 身份验证:选择“密钥”选项,并点击“浏览”按钮,选择您之前下载的密钥文件(.pem 格式),如果您的服务器使用密码登录,可以选择“密码”选项,并输入相应的密码。
-
连接服务器
配置完成后,点击“确定”按钮,Xshell 将尝试连接到腾讯云服务器,如果连接成功,您将看到服务器的欢迎信息,并可以开始执行各种命令。 -
验证连接
连接成功后,您可以执行一些简单的命令来验证服务器的状态,输入uname -a
查看操作系统信息,或者输入df -h
查看磁盘空间使用情况。
使用 Xshell 管理腾讯云服务器
连接到腾讯云服务器后,您可以使用 Xshell 执行各种管理任务,以下是一些常见的操作:
-
文件传输
Xshell 提供了内置的 SFTP 客户端,您可以使用它来上传和下载文件,在 Xshell 主界面,点击“文件传输”按钮,选择“SFTP”协议,然后输入服务器的 IP 地址、端口、用户名和密码(或密钥),即可开始文件传输。 -
执行脚本
如果您需要执行一些重复性的任务,可以将命令写入脚本文件,然后在 Xshell 中执行,您可以创建一个名为backup.sh
的脚本文件,用于备份服务器上的重要数据。 -
监控服务器状态
您可以使用一些常用的命令来监控服务器的运行状态,使用top
命令查看 CPU 和内存的使用情况,使用netstat
命令查看网络连接状态。
注意事项
在使用 Xshell 连接腾讯云服务器时,需要注意以下几点:
-
安全防护
- 密钥管理:妥善保管您的密钥文件,避免泄露给他人。
- 防火墙设置:确保服务器的安全组规则只允许必要的端口开放。
- 定期更新:及时更新服务器的操作系统和软件,修复已知的安全漏洞。
-
连接稳定性
- 网络环境:确保您的网络连接稳定,避免因网络波动导致连接中断。
- 会话保持:如果您的服务器长时间不活动,可能会被自动断开连接,可以通过设置心跳包或定期执行命令来保持连接。
-
性能优化
- 资源分配:根据服务器的负载情况,合理分配 CPU、内存和存储资源。
- 日志管理:定期查看服务器日志,分析系统运行状态,及时发现和解决问题。
通过 Xshell 连接腾讯云服务器,用户可以轻松实现对服务器的远程管理,提升工作效率,腾讯云服务器的强大功能和 Xshell 的丰富特性相结合,为开发者和运维人员提供了极大的便利,希望本文能够帮助您快速上手,充分发挥腾讯云服务器和 Xshell 的潜力,为您的业务发展保驾护航。